Betty Jane Acord
Estherville – Services for Betty Jane Acord, 68, will be held Monday at 10:30 a.m. at the United Methodist Church with the Rev. David Wendel officiating. Interment will be in East Side Cemetery. She died Thursday, March 14, 1991 at Holy Family Hospital.

Friends may call at Henry-Olson-Fuhrman Funeral Home from 4-9 p.m. Sunday.

She was born Feb. 20, 1923 at West Chicago, Ill. the daughter of Frank and Sarah (Clark) Hartman and moved with her family to the Gruver area in 1934 where she graduated from Gruver High School in 1941. On June 18, 1949 she married Oscar Acord in the United Methodist Church in Estherville. She was employed at the John Morrell Plant office in Estherville for a number of years. She was a member of the United Methodist Church.

Survivors include her husband Oscar, Estherville; one son Richard L. Acord of Ceiba, Pueerto Rico and one daughter Mrs. Ralph (Pat) Lausen, Estherville; three grandchildren: Martha and Amanda Acord and Andrew Lausen; two brothers: Jim and Bob Hartman, Estherville; one sister, Charlotte Lrason, Virginia Beach, Va.

She was preceded in death by her parents and an infant brother. (Estherville Daily News, Estherville, IA, March 16, 1991)
